speedtest.net works very good with accessibility, click on the begin test
button, wait about 10 seconds, and press arrow keys, it will show you your
download and upload speed.

There are lots of places to check speed. I use testmy.net. It is a
strange page.
Once the page comes up, do a find for download and you should land on
download test.
Then search for large and the second occurance should say largest test.
Give it
a bit after this link and search for results. Mine comes out at 5.1 meg,
but I'm
paying extra for that on dsl.
